Prospective controlled pilot study to compare the outcome of ProKera® (PK) and conventional treatment in patients with moderate to severe Dry Eye Disease (DED)
Interventions
subjects will receive cryopreserved amniotic membrane

Eligibility
Inclusion criteria
* Subjects with moderate to severe DED (Grade 2-4 DEWS) * Age range: 21 years and older. * Both genders and all ethnic groups comparable with the local community. * Subjects able to understand and willing to sign a written informed consent. * Subjects able and willing to cooperate with investigational plan. * Subjects able and willing to complete postoperative follow-up.
Exclusion criteria
* Symblepharon or lid abnormality preventing ProKera placement. * Ocular infection within 14 days prior to study entry. * Active ocular allergies. * Previous ocular surgery or injury within 3 months before enrollment. * Previous brain surgery, or Trigeminal nerve damage. * Other conditions that may affect corneal nerves such as diabetes, thyroid disorders. * Contact lens wearers. * Pregnancy or subject expecting to be pregnant. * Inability or unwillingness of subject to give written informed consent. * Subjects with known intolerance to PK. * Subjects use concomitant therapy that affects tear functions or ocular surface integrity. * Subjects currently engaged in another clinical trial.
Design outcomes
Primary
| Measure | Time frame | Description |
|---|---|---|
| Short-term efficacy in terms of ocular clinical symptoms | Change from Baseline to 1 month | Assessed by SPEED questionnaire, pain score, and dry eye workshop grading |
| Short-term efficacy in terms of corneal nerve regeneration | Change from Baseline to 1 month | Assessed by corneal topography |
| Short-term efficacy in terms of ocular surface integrity | Change from Baseline to 1 month | Assessed by in vivo confocal microscopy |
| Short-term efficacy in terms of corneal sensitivity | Change from Baseline to 1 month | — |
Secondary
| Measure | Time frame | Description |
|---|---|---|
| Long-term efficacy in terms of corneal nerve regeneration | Change from Baseline to 3 month | Assessed by corneal topography |
| Long-term efficacy in terms of ocular surface integrity | Change from Baseline to 3 month | Assessed by in vivo confocal microscopy |
| Long-term efficacy in terms of corneal sensitivity | Change from Baseline to 3 month | — |
| Long-term efficacy in terms of ocular clinical symptoms | Change from Baseline to 3 month | Assessed by SPEED questionnaire, pain score, and dry eye workshop grading |
